The 2016 Paralympics start today in Rio de Janeiro, and several athletes and coaches from U of I and the College of LAS will be participating. You can watch live stream events on Paralympic.org and on NBC Sports. Competitor Hannah McFadden will be taking followers behind the scenes of the Paralympics on the #ILLINOIS Snapchat account.

A list of Illinois Paralympians follows. The five alumni and one who attended LAS have been highlighted.

Note: The College of LAS interviewed two Paralympians, Adam Bleakney (BA, ’00, English) and Josh George (BS, ’07, journalism) in 2014 as part of the Storyography project. The pair discussed Illinois’ world-renowned tradition of wheelchair athletics, past Paralympics, and innovative coaching. You can see the transcript here.
